First off, let me tell you a bit about non woven materials. Non woven fabrics are made by bonding or interlocking fibers together, rather than weaving them. This process gives them some unique properties that make them suitable for a variety of applications, including clothing storage.
One of the biggest advantages of non woven clothing bags is their breathability. Unlike plastic bags, which can trap moisture and lead to mold and mildew growth, non woven bags allow air to circulate around the clothes. This helps to keep the clothes fresh and free from unpleasant odors. If you've ever opened a plastic storage bag to find your clothes smelling musty, you'll appreciate the benefits of breathability.
Another great thing about non woven bags is their durability. They're strong enough to hold a decent amount of folded clothes without tearing or ripping. This means you can use them to store both light and heavy items, from t - shirts to winter coats. And because they're made from non woven materials, they're less likely to get damaged by normal wear and tear.
Non woven clothing bags are also lightweight, which makes them easy to move around. Whether you're rearranging your closet or taking your clothes to a storage unit, you won't have to worry about the bags adding too much extra weight. This is especially useful if you have to carry the bags up and down stairs or across long distances.
In addition to their practical benefits, non woven bags are also quite affordable. They're a cost - effective option for storing clothes, especially if you have a large wardrobe. You can buy them in bulk at a relatively low price, which makes them a great choice for budget - conscious consumers.
Now, let's talk about some of the potential drawbacks. One thing to keep in mind is that non woven bags are not completely waterproof. If they get wet, the clothes inside may get damp. So, if you're storing clothes in a place where there's a risk of water exposure, like a basement that floods occasionally, you might want to consider using a more waterproof storage option.
Another thing is that non woven bags may not provide as much protection against dust and dirt as some other types of storage containers. While they do offer some level of protection, if you're storing clothes for a long time in a dusty environment, you may want to take extra precautions, like using a dust cover over the bags.
